The Development crew has hit the ground running in 2009 and is looking forward to an even busier spring!

Securing new scholarships like "The Harold H. "Sandy" Wolfinger Trustee Scholarship" and working with friends of the Arboretum to secure much-needed support like the recent commitment from James and Lynn Ramage toward a marsh meadow; are just a few of the projects keeping the staff busy.

Most recently, Haagen-Dazs has made their second gift supporting additional research for Colony Collapse Disorder. Wyman's of Maine, the nation's largest wild blueberry grower, made a gift toward the honey bee research as well.
